Classy rooms, guest “services” inflexible.
ghalsing (Santa Clarita, California) on May 01, 2024
The room was very classy, and furniture only slightly worn. Beds comfortable and the bathroom was gorgeous. Only four out of five ranking because they refused to extend my check out to noon, insisting they would have to charge me. It’s not like I asked for a 2 PM or 4 PM late check out, and in all of my experiences, I have never had a hotel refuse a 12PM, except on an exceptionally busy weekend. This was on a Wednesday morning. As is typical, the in room coffee and mini bar prices were astronomical. Why even bother having them? But this is a problem across Vegas so… at least there was free coffee on the fitness center floor, which was welcome.
